site stats

Mysql release_lock

WebOct 28, 2024 · 1. What is the actual purpose and why using get_lock, release_lock functions in mysql? I read the official documentation, but I don't get it clearly. What actually happen … WebMar 30, 2012 · I've been looking around now, reading the mysql site and I still can't see exactly how it works. I want to select and row lock the result for writing, write the change and release the lock. audocommit is on. scheme. id (int) name (varchar50) status (enum 'pending', 'working', 'complete') created (datetime) updated (datetime)

MySQL Table Locking - javatpoint

WebOn MySQL 5.7: Warning (Code 1681): 'INFORMATION_SCHEMA.INNODB_LOCK_WAITS' is deprecated and will be removed in a future release. – dolmen Aug 31, 2024 at 10:10 Add a … WebA lock is a mechanism associated with a table used to restrict the unauthorized access of the data in a table. MySQL allows a client session to acquire a table lock explicitly to cooperate with other sessions to access the table's data. MySQL also allows table locking to prevent it from unauthorized modification into the same table during a ... rolling jib crane https://carriefellart.com

MySQL :: GET_LOCK RELEASE_LOCK

WebOct 28, 2014 · There are only a few sources for a shared record lock in InnoDB: 1) use of SELECT …. LOCK IN SHARE MODE. 2) on foreign key referenced record (s) 3) with INSERT INTO…. SELECT, shared locks on the source table. The current statement of trx (2) is a simple insert to table t1, so 1 and 3 are eliminated. WebRELEASE_LOCK () Release the named lock. GET_LOCK ( str, timeout) Tries to obtain a lock ... WebApr 10, 2024 · 2. Lock Modes. JPA specification defines three pessimistic lock modes that we're going to discuss: PESSIMISTIC_READ allows us to obtain a shared lock and prevent the data from being updated or deleted. PESSIMISTIC_WRITE allows us to obtain an exclusive lock and prevent the data from being read, updated or deleted. rolling judicial review

mysql - SELECT...FOR UPDATE - Will only an UPDATE release the lock …

Category:MySQL :: MySQL 8.0 Reference Manual

Tags:Mysql release_lock

Mysql release_lock

MySQL Tutorial => Row Level Locking

http://techblog.spanning.com/2016/02/02/Diagnosing-and-Resolving-MySQL-deadlocks/ WebApr 11, 2024 · Release notes This topic contains release notes for Tanzu Application Platform v1.5. v1.5.0 Release Date : ... The provided services are MySQL, PostgreSQL, RabbitMQ and Redis, all of which are backed by the corresponding Bitnami Helm Chart. ... For languages using dependency lock files, such as golang and Node.js, Grype uses the …

Mysql release_lock

Did you know?

WebSep 23, 2024 · If a client disconnects due to machine failure or network fault, MySQL will automatically release the row-level lock. Supports all 3 APIs: acquire/try/release lock.

WebMar 11, 2024 · For MySQL 8.0, the InnoDB lock wait instrumentation is available under data_lock_waits table inside performance_schema database (or innodb_lock_waits table inside sys database). If a lock wait event is happening, we should see something like this: WebOct 26, 2007 · "FUNCTION dbname.RELEASE_LOCK does not exist" I do not know that is possible but the application that send the queries as below, DO GET_LOCK('anything'); …

Webtype Mysql struct {// mysql RELEASE_LOCK must be called from the same conn, so // just do everything over a single conn anyway. conn *sql.Conn: db *sql.DB: isLocked atomic.Bool: config *Config} // connection instance must have `multiStatements` set to true: func WithConnection(ctx context.Context, conn *sql.Conn, config *Config) (*Mysql, error) WebApr 29, 2013 · If an InnoDB table is being accessed at all via SELECT or DML (INSERT, UPDATE, DELETE), you should rightly expect a metadata lock. According to the MySQL Documentation on MetaData Locking:. To ensure transaction serializability, the server must not permit one session to perform a data definition language (DDL) statement on a table …

WebMay 5, 2016 · Mitigating the MetaData Lock Issues. There are various solutions to tackling MDL: Appropriate setting of wait_timeout variable which will kill stuck/sleep threads after a certain time. Configure pt-kill to get rid of stuck/sleep threads. Fix code where transactions are not committed after performing DB queries.

WebThe world's most popular open source database Contact MySQL Login Register Register rolling jobsite boxWebThe default lock wait timeout in MySQL is 50 seconds. Here are some steps to debug this error: ... Deadlocks occur when two or more transactions are waiting for each other to release locks. Use the SHOW ENGINE INNODB STATUS command to check for deadlocks. Check for table locks: Sometimes, table-level locks can cause lock wait timeouts. ... rolling k ranchWebMar 31, 2024 · InnoDB releases its internal table lock at the next commit, but for MySQL to release its table lock, you have to summon UNLOCK TABLES. You should not have autocommit = 1, because then InnoDB releases its internal table lock immediately after the call of LOCK TABLES, and deadlocks can very easily happen. InnoDB does not acquire the … rolling k ranch horse classicWebSep 17, 2012 · 1. You might want to make sure you don't have any bit (or boolean) values that are NULL. For some reason those mess up Access's head. The solution is either the timestamp suggested by you, or giving a default value to your boolean values. At least this is what causes this in MS SQL Server connected database. rolling kimbap without bamboo matWebFeb 27, 2024 · Description. Releases all named locks held by the current session. Returns the number of locks released, or 0 if none were held. Statements using the RELEASE_ALL_LOCKS function are not safe for statement-based replication. rolling job boxWebDec 24, 2015 · In general MySql should release the locks whenever a commit or rollback is called, or when the connection is closed. In your case . SELECT max(IDX) FROM MyTable FOR UPDATE would result in locking the whole table, but I assume that this is the expected logic! You lock the table until the new row is inserted and then release it to let the others ... rolling joint with filterWebFeb 2, 2016 · Note that we have the key sobject_start_end_deleted which is a non-unique index. This plays an important role in the deadlock, which (SPOILER ALERT) is caused by a technique known as a gap lock. If you … rolling kitchen cabinet ikea